A restaurant group running four concepts along Addison Circle, from a fast-casual lunch spot to a full-service dinner house, was closing out each night on three different POS exports and a shared spreadsheet nobody trusted. Managers spent an hour reconciling numbers that should have taken ten minutes. That gap between what the software promised and what the staff actually needed is exactly where a custom build earns its cost.

Addison sits in the middle of one of the densest restaurant corridors in North Texas, with the Addison Circle and Addison Improv area drawing a mix of corporate lunch crowds from nearby office parks and evening diners visiting for the town's concentration of independent restaurants. Off-the-shelf POS and inventory tools are built for a single-location diner, not a multi-concept group juggling shared vendors, overlapping staff schedules, and seasonal event traffic tied to Addison's convention and hotel business. A system built around your actual menu structure, supplier list, and staffing pattern removes the manual patchwork that generic software forces on you.
A restaurant management system built for your operation covers four things: order flow, inventory and food cost, staff scheduling, and reporting that owners actually read. We build these on Laravel for the backend business logic, React for the manager and staff dashboards, and MySQL to hold the transactional data reliably even during a Friday night rush. That stack lets us build features like automated par-level reorder alerts or split-shift labor cost tracking without waiting on a vendor's roadmap.

Most restaurant groups we talk to already run a POS they like, so we don't replace it. We connect to it through a REST API and layer our system on top for inventory, purchasing, and multi-location reporting the POS vendor never built. For groups with counter service or drive-through pickup, we've added a Flutter mobile app so staff can check ticket status and inventory counts from a phone instead of walking back to a terminal.

For an operator managing multiple concepts near Addison Circle, the real value shows up in consolidated reporting. One dashboard that pulls food cost, labor percentage, and daily sales across every location, refreshed in real time through Firebase, replaces the manual spreadsheet reconciliation that eats into a general manager's morning. Payment reconciliation runs through Stripe, which keeps refunds, tips, and split payments in one ledger instead of three.

We are honest about the tradeoff here: a custom system takes longer to launch than signing up for an off-the-shelf SaaS plan, typically 10 to 16 weeks depending on how many integrations you need. If you run one location with a simple menu, a subscription tool is probably the better call. Custom makes sense once you are managing multiple locations, complex inventory, or reporting needs your current tool can't stretch to cover.

What You Get With Restaurant Management System

Serving businesses in Addison, Texas

Real-time inventory across locations

Track ingredient counts and vendor orders from one dashboard instead of checking each location's paper log separately.

Labor cost visibility by shift

See labor percentage against sales as the shift happens, not two days later when payroll closes out.

POS-agnostic reporting layer

Keep your current POS and connect it through a REST API so you get consolidated reporting without a hardware swap.

Mobile order and inventory checks

A Flutter-based staff app lets kitchen and counter teams check ticket status or stock counts without leaving the line.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about Restaurant Management System in Addison, Texas.

In most cases we connect to your existing POS through a REST API rather than replacing it. This keeps your staff on hardware they already know while adding the inventory, labor, and multi-location reporting your POS vendor doesn't offer. A full POS replacement is possible too, but it's a bigger project and only makes sense if your current POS is actively holding you back.

Most restaurant management builds run 10 to 16 weeks depending on the number of locations and integrations, and we quote a fixed price after scoping your specific setup. A single-location build with core inventory and reporting sits at the lower end of that range; multi-concept groups with custom reporting needs run longer. We'll give you an exact number before any work starts, not a range that shifts later.

We build a shared backend for vendor and staff data, then let each concept have its own menu structure, pricing rules, and reporting view. This is common for groups running fast-casual and full-service concepts under one ownership group, which is a pattern we see often in dense restaurant corridors like Addison's. The owner-level dashboard still rolls everything into one consolidated view.

SaaS platforms are fast to start but hard to bend once your operation grows past their template. Laravel and React let us build the exact inventory logic, labor rules, and reporting your group needs without waiting on a vendor's feature backlog. The tradeoff is a longer initial build, which is why this approach fits multi-location or complex operations better than a single small diner.

We stay on for a defined support window after launch to handle bug fixes and adjustments as your staff actually uses the system. Beyond that window, you can move to an ongoing support arrangement or bring maintenance in-house since you own the full codebase. Most groups add a second phase within a few months, usually a new location or a catering and events module.

Our team works from Gandhinagar, India, and we structure standups and check-ins during your morning and early afternoon hours so there's real overlap, not a 12-hour delay on every question. Communication runs through Slack for daily updates, Zoom for weekly reviews, and Loom for walkthroughs when a written explanation isn't enough. It's a different rhythm than working with a local vendor, but for most clients across our 20-plus countries served, the daily overlap and fixed-price structure matter more than physical proximity.
